Kerala homes endure intense, relentless weather patterns with over 3,000 millimeters of rainfall cascading down each year. This persistent tropical humidity subjects concrete walls, wooden joints, and delicate paint layers to relentless moisture expansion and contraction.

Salty sea breezes coupled with torrential downpours rapidly degrade standard building materials. A dedicated Seasonal Home Maintenance Checklist for Kerala Homeowners addresses how concrete roofs develop tiny cracks during the scorching months of March and April, offering an easy pathway for water during the heavy Southwest Monsoon.
Mold and stubborn algae bloom when relative humidity spikes past eighty percent, threatening indoor air quality. Taking early steps stops these tiny fissures from expanding into major, expensive leaks.
Managing a tropical residence requires splitting chores into four distinct periods aligned with local weather patterns. Catching problems early saves families massive amounts of money on emergency masonry or carpentry work.
This sequence addresses regional building materials like laterite stone, concrete sloped slabs, and classic terracotta tiles.
| Season & Timing | Core Focus | Key Action Items |
|---|---|---|
| Phase 1: Pre-Monsoon (April – May) | Roofing & Drainage | Clear gutters, apply waterproofing, prune overhanging branches |
| Phase 2: Monsoon Defense (June – September) | Moisture Control & Electricals | Dehumidify closets, seal window joints, check surge protectors |
| Phase 3: Post-Monsoon (October – November) | Fungal Control & Crack Repair | Pressure wash walls, apply anti-fungal wash, seal cracks |
| Phase 4: Dry Season & Summer Prep (December – March) | Painting, Cooling & Water Security | Repaint exterior, service AC units, disinfect water tanks |
The brief window right before the Southwest Monsoon strikes is the most vital period for home preservation. Sudden gusts and light showers in mid-May serve as warning signs for weak spots in the building exterior.

Blocked drainage leads to instant pooling, forcing dampness through thick concrete within two days of continuous rain.
Constant downpours during the wet months turn dampness control into a daily battle. Shutting windows tight traps indoor moisture, creating a perfect breeding ground for fuzzy mildew on wooden wardrobes, clothes, and walls.

Keeping electronic devices plugged into surge protectors guards them against sudden voltage spikes from frequent lightning.
When the heavy Southwest rains clear, the damp legacy often appears as dark, ugly fungal patches on exterior walls. While the Northeast monsoon brings intermittent evening showers during these months, it is the ideal time for targeted fungal treatments and masonry repairs.

Ignoring post-monsoon mold allows roots to burrow deep into your plaster, causing paint to peel and bubble in the coming seasons.
Kerala summers bring blistering heat that tests the cooling capabilities of any building. Getting ready for this dry spell requires checking air conditioners, painting exterior walls, and securing clean water sources.

Cleaning water storage systems safeguards clean drinking water when local wells and water tables begin to drop.
